WebPachira aquatica Common name: Guiana Chestnut, Malabar Chestnut Local name: Monguba Country: Brazil Food Group (s): Seeds and nuts Part of plant/stage of process: seed, raw The seed pods of malabar chestnut burst when the nuts are ready to harvest. It can be consumed fresh, roasted, or fried and also can be ground into a flour for bread-making. WebGuiana Chestnut Pachira insignis a.k.a. Malabar Chestnut Brown pod fruit up to one foot long, containing several large seeds that are eaten as nuts. Raw seeds are supposed to taste a bit like peanuts, cooked seeds like chestnuts. WebPachira aquatica is more commonly known as Malabar or Guiana Chestnut. Although not well known, this unusually heavy trunked tree is very durable indoors. It's from the Bombax family that stores water in the swollen trunks. ... The seed pods are football shaped and the large seeds are ready to germinate as they open. Money tree plants are native from Mexico to northern South America. The trees can get up to 60 feet (18 m.) in their native habitats but are more commonly small, potted ornamental specimens. The plant has slim green stems topped with palmate leaves. In their native region, money tree plants produce fruits that are … See more USDA zones10 and 11 are suitable for growing a money tree houseplant. In colder regions, you should only grow this plant indoors, as it is not considered cold hardy. The Pachira … See more These plants like a moderately humid room and deep but infrequent watering. Water the plants until the water runs from the drainage holes and then let them dry out between watering. … See more
